Right here's how to acquire a car without obtaining over your head in debt or paying more than you have to. "The solitary finest suggestions I can provide to individuals is to obtain preapproved for a car financing from your financial institution, a credit scores union or an on the internet loan provider," states Philip Reed.


Reed states obtaining preapproved also exposes any kind of problems with your credit rating. Before you begin car shopping, you could desire to develop up your debt rating or obtain incorrect information off your credit scores record. "Individuals are being billed much more for interest prices than they ought to be based upon their credit reliability," states John Van Alst, a lawyer with the National Consumer Law.

So with your credit history rating, "you might receive a rates of interest of 6%," claims Van Alst. But, he claims, the car dealership might not tell you that and supply you a 9% price. If you take that negative deal, you might pay countless bucks more in interest. Van Alst states the dealer and its financing firm, "they'll divide that additional money." So Reed says having that preapproval can be a useful card to have in your hand in the car-buying video game.

If you have actually gotten an auto, you understand just how this functions. You've gone to the dealership for hours, you're tired, you have actually chosen a cost, you have actually haggled over the trade-in then you obtain handed off to the financing supervisor. "You're led to this back office. They'll often refer to it as package," claims Van Alst.


Car dealerships make a great deal of cash on this stuff. And Van Alst states it's commonly really pricey and most individuals have no concept how to figure out a fair rate. "Is this add-on, you recognize, being increased 300%? You do not truly know any of that," Van Alst claims. So he and Reed claim an excellent method, particularly with a new vehicle, is to just say no to every little thing.

"Concerning the prolonged manufacturing facility warranty, you can constantly buy it later," states Reed. "So if you're acquiring a new cars and truck, you can purchase it in three years from now, prior to it goes out of service warranty." At that factor, if you want the prolonged service warranty, he says, you need to call several dealers and request for the most effective price each can supply.

In brief, a seven-year funding will certainly indicate reduced regular monthly settlements than a five-year funding. Reed says seven-year car loans often have higher interest prices than five-year car loans.


"The majority of people don't also realize this, and they do not recognize why it threatens," says Reed. Reed states that if you want to market your car you choose you can't manage it, or maybe you have one more youngster and require a minivan rather with a seven-year finance you are far more most likely to be stuck still owing even more than the cars and truck deserves.
